Yeoman Elementary School
Yeoman Elementary School is a school in Jefferson Township, Carroll, Indiana. Yeoman Elementary School is situated nearby to the hamlet Patton, as well as near Golden Hill.| Tap on a place to explore it |

Patton
Hamlet
Patton is an unincorporated community in Jefferson Township, Carroll County, Indiana. Patton is situated 3 miles north of Yeoman Elementary School.
Golden Hill
Hamlet
Golden Hill is an unincorporated community in Union Township, White County, in the U.S. state of Indiana. Golden Hill is situated 3½ miles northwest of Yeoman Elementary School.
Pittsburg
Hamlet
Pittsburg is an unincorporated community in Tippecanoe Township, Carroll County, Indiana. It is part of the Lafayette, Indiana Metropolitan Statistical Area. Pittsburg is situated 5 miles south of Yeoman Elementary School.
